## Env Vars — Garage Feed

Quick notes for the sync: the Stallwick occupancy feed now pushes counts from all four downtown decks every 30 seconds. `GF_POLL_MS` and `GF_DECK_FILTER` behave as before, no drama there. The only gotcha is the upstream sensor gateway now requires an auth credential instead of IP allowlisting, so that has to live in the env file. Put the credential line right below this paragraph.

secret setting of fajof-tagep: VAULT_KEY13=796f7aba7157f

# Flaglight Rollouts — Approvals

Quick version for on-call: any rollout touching more than 5% of traffic needs an approval in Flaglight before the ramp continues. Kill switches don't need approval — just flip them and note it in the incident channel. Scheduled ramps pause automatically if error budget burns hot. If you're stuck at 2 a.m. with a pending approval, there's one person authorized to override, and that's the approver below.

account owner for tagep-bafof: Norael Gilax Juleth

Handover — Turnstile Upgrade, Marvex House

Tomas, the contractors from Bellquist Systems arrive Wednesday to swap the east lobby turnstiles. Power isolation is already booked with building services for 07:00. The old units stay on-site until Friday collection. Contractors should sign in at the loading dock, not the main desk. They'll need to pass through the service corridor gate, which requires the temporary pass below.

staff pass of fajof-fawif = bdg-ES-2

**Release checklist: Transcoding farm (Project Silverreel).** Before promoting a release to the Silverreel transcoding farm, confirm the worker pool drains gracefully and in-flight jobs are checkpointed, not dropped. New team members: the farm runs mixed hardware in the Dunmore and Kestrel Bay regions, so validate both encoder profiles. Run the golden-sample suite and compare output checksums against the previous release. Do not proceed if any 4K HDR sample diverges. Record sign-off in the release doc, referencing the build token below.

session token of kawig-bajep = htk14_1c822b2bdc3712